Lets now discuss on some of the concepts working at the core of spring framework. Spring security tutorial provides basic and advanced concepts of spring security. Our spring security tutorial is designed for beginners and professionals both. Several other requests followed, and by january 2004 around twenty people were. May 30, 20 get notifications on updates for this project. Security vulnerabilities of springsource spring framework. Nowadays, developing secure applications is very crucial aspect to avoid malfunctioning, stealing or hacking our confidential data or unauthorized access. Grails repositories are hosted by artifactory website hosting provided by pivotal yourkit supports grails with its java profiler grails is open source apache 2 license build status. You can download a packaged distribution from the main spring security. In general, using the spring security plugin in grails 4 is nearly identical to using it in. A key element of spring is infrastructural support at the application level.
Look at the jdk baseline update for spring framework 5. After having some basic understanding of spring framework now we are ready to create hello world example. Spring focuses on the plumbing of enterprise applications so that teams can focus on applicationlevel business logic, without unnecessary ties to specific deployment environments. Spring security core plugin allows for a significant degree of customization which we are going to explore next.
You can go through spring certification questions which i found useful. Download jar files for spring security core with dependencies documentation source code all downloads are free. Download spring security, and from inside dist folder, copy the following jar files and paste them into your web application lib folder. Grails spring security core plugin custom authentication. Spring tutorial getting started with spring framework edureka. Dependency management determines which jar files to use. Spring 4 mvc security annotation login example with gradle. A detailed list of new features, improvements and fixes in this series can be found on our jira instance.
If you want to be master in spring core, you can go for its certification too. Subscribe to our newsletter and download the spring framework cookbook. Shows how to create a custom authentication with spring security core plugin. Mar 28, 2014 a fix to java configuration to work with spring boot. Welcome to spring security example using userdetailsservice. Juergen hoeller, spring framework project lead announced the release of the first spring framework 5.
I was able to do integration of struts 1 and spring security 3. Our spring security tutorial includes all topics of spring security such as spring security introduction, features, project modules, xml example, java example. Spring web mvc security basic example part 1 with xml. Spring security is a framework that focuses on providing both authentication and authorization to java applications. Spring mvc with spring boot all modules and project udemy. Lets look at the dependency tree for the springsecuritycore jar now. Dec 20, 2014 spring 4 mvc security annotation removes all the xml settings for security into java code. We will develop some simple and advanced examples in my coming posts. As mentioned above, spring security jars do not depend on the latest spring core jars but on.
Contribute to springprojectsspringsecurity development by creating an account on github. Other than jfrogs trademarks, marks and logos, all other trademarks displayed in this application are owned by their respective holders. A fix to java configuration that when csrf protection is disabled allows remembering the last page prior to authenticating when it is a post to work with jsf. Search and download functionalities are using the official maven repository. Apache commons logging, classmate, jacksonannotations, jacksoncore, spring integration core, spring integration. Springsecurity jars download manually stack overflow. Spring mvc, relies on the core principles of spring framework like ioc, dependency injection, etc. Do you have any idea of integration for both struts 2 and spring security 3. Since we are done with the first basic program, i hope you have got an idea about spring fra mework. Weve done a basic spring security project with xml configuration. More information about specific releases announcements, download links can be found here. Today we will look into how we can integrate spring security in spring mvc projects for authentication purposes. Jan 01, 2011 well start immediately with the spring security.
It is possible to run your application in servlet 2. Central 96 spring plugins 40 spring lib m 1 spring milestones 4 jboss public 4 icm 1 pavlab 1 alfresco 2. In this post, we are going to discuss about spring framework security module basics. Like all spring projects, the real power of spring security is found in how easily it can be extended to meet custom requirements.
Release spring context spring context get informed about new snapshots or releases. Well also follow up with corresponding spring boot 2. Download springsecuritycore jar files with all dependencies. Jfrog is not sponsored by, endorsed by or affiliated with the holders of these trademarks. See downloading spring artifacts for maven repository information. The country in which you currently reside may have restrictions on the import, possession, use, andor re.
Apr 18, 2020 spring security uses a gradlebased build system. Jul 16, 2010 i am new to struts 2, in my application i need to integrate struts 2 and spring security 3. In spring security, there are different classes that has been introduced which configure authentication and authorization. Log4j spring cloud config integration project dependencies.
Spring security with maven tutorial java code geeks 2020. Spring security core plugin reference documentation. Spring mvc is a collection of spring projects including spring web, spring data, spring security, etc that we can use to create very robust and secure enterprise java applications and follows the model view controller design pattern. In the last post we learned how to use spring security in web application. Create your free github account today to subscribe to this repository for new releases and build software alongside 40 million developers. In this guide, you are going to write a custom authentication mechanism. The old configuraiton contains an inmemory userservice provider. The country in which you currently reside may have restrictions on the import, possession, use, andor reexport to another country, of encryption software. Java ee 6 or above is now considered the baseline for spring framework 4, with the jpa 2. Spring web mvc security basic example part 2 javabased configuration other spring tutorials. Which version of springsecuritycore jar is compatible with springcore4. Spring security with maven focuses on the pom and the. Download jar files for springsecuritycore with dependencies documentation source code all downloads are free.
1195 375 164 52 632 1328 1456 774 1261 205 810 963 313 221 1188 622 174 880 91 1184 1166 424 11 1217 120 79 285 1492 79 1369 1400 881 877 614 370 1415 610 707 838 1331 180 1036 1342